Understanding When You Need Repiping Service Everett

Plumbing repiping Everett is a crucial investment in your home’s longevity and comfort. Old, corroded pipes can lead to leaks, low water pressure, and even structural damage. Recognizing the signs of aging pipes – rust, scale buildup, and frequent clogs – is essential for scheduling timely repairs or replacements.

Whether you suspect issues or simply want to prevent future problems, repiping service Everett offers a solution. This comprehensive process involves replacing your home’s existing plumbing with new, modern piping materials, ensuring efficient water flow and minimizing the risk of costly breakdowns.

FAQ about Repiping Service Everett

Q: How long does a repiping project typically take?
A: The duration varies depending on the scope of work, weather conditions, and contractor workload. Most projects take anywhere from one to three weeks.

Q: Will my home need to be vacated during the repiping process?
A: Depending on the complexity of the project, you may need to temporarily move out for a few days or weeks. Your Everett repipe experts will provide specific guidance based on your situation.

Q: Are there any signs that indicate I need immediate repiping service?
A: Absolutely! Keep an eye out for these warning signs: persistent leaks, low water pressure, rusted pipes, frequent clogs, and visible damage to pipe connections. Addressing these issues promptly prevents further complications.

Q: What materials do modern plumbing pipes use?

A: Today’s piping materials offer a range of durable and efficient options, including copper, PEX (cross-linked polyethylene), PVC (polyvinyl chloride), and steel. Your repiping expert will recommend the best material for your home based on water quality, temperature fluctuations, and budget considerations.

Q: Will my homeowner’s insurance cover repiping costs?
A: Generally, standard homeowners’ insurance policies do not cover the cost of plumbing repairs or replacement unless specifically mentioned in the policy. Contact your insurance provider to confirm coverage before proceeding with a repiping project.
